What Are Sliding Doors?
Sliding doors are big panels that slide open and closed, usually installed in areas where traditional hinged doors might not be practical. They are often utilized for patio areas, closets, and room dividers. The advantages of sliding doors include:
Space Efficiency: Unlike traditional doors, sliding doors do not swing open, allowing for optimal area utilization even in compact rooms.Natural Light: Large glass panels allow natural light to enter the home, creating a brighter and more welcoming environment.Aesthetic Appeal: Sliding doors can boost the overall design of a space, functioning as an appealing focal point.Considerations Before Installation
Before employing a sliding door installer, it’s necessary to think about several elements:

Material: Sliding doors come in a range of products, consisting of wood, fiberglass, and vinyl. The option of product affects toughness, maintenance, and aesthetics.

Size: Measure the installation location properly. Professional installers frequently have tools to ensure accurate measurements.

Glazing: Consider whether you want double or triple glazing for better insulation.

Customization: Many sliding doors can be tailored in terms of color, finish, and design. Going over these options with the installer will guarantee complete satisfaction.

Regulations: Check local building codes and policies that may refer to sliding door setups.
The Installation Process
Hiring a professional involves numerous actions to ensure a smooth installation procedure. Here’s a summary of what to expect:

Consultation and Estimate:
The installer visits your home to evaluate the installation area.Discuss your preferences and spending plan.The installer supplies an estimate based upon your requirements.
Preparation:
The installer prepares the area by eliminating any existing components and ensuring a clean work environment.This may include eliminating old doors, fixing surrounding frames, or creating a support structure.
Installation:
The sliding door frame is put together and secured into the prepared opening.Unique attention is paid to leveling and alignment to make sure the door operates efficiently.Additional sealing and insulation steps are carried out to improve energy effectiveness.
Finishing Touches:
Final adjustments are made to the sliding door mechanism.The installer may apply any required weather removing and clean the work location.
Post-Installation Checks:
The installer will check the door’s performance and make any last-minute adjustments, ensuring that it satisfies quality standards.Advantages of Hiring Professional Installers

What is the typical lifespan of a sliding door?
Sliding doors usually last between 20 to 30 years, depending on the product and maintenance.
Can I install a sliding door myself?
While DIY installation is possible, hiring professionals assurances much better results and reduces the risk of mistakes.
What upkeep do sliding doors need?
Routine cleaning, lubrication of the tracks, and inspecting seals for wear and tear are important for maintenance.
What should I think about when choosing a sliding door?
Examine your needs in terms of space, insulation, style, and budget before choosing.
Are sliding doors energy efficient?
Modern sliding doors, particularly those with double or triple glazing, can use substantial energy efficiency.
